Nigerian Air Force Postpones Trades and Non-Trades Recruitment Test

In a recent announcement from the Nigerian Air Force (NAF), the scheduled zonal attitude test for the recruitment of Trades and Non-Tradesmen/women has been rescheduled from Jan. 6 to Jan. 13. The update came from the Director of Public Relations and Information, NAF, AVM Edward Gabkwet, in a statement released on Thursday in Abuja.

AVM Edward Gabkwet emphasized that all other relevant details regarding the recruitment process remain unchanged and urged all applicants to take note of the new date.

In his words, “This is to inform applicants and the general public that the Nigerian Air Force (NAF) recruitment zonal attitude test for Trades and Non-Tradesmen/women, earlier scheduled for Jan. 6 will now be held on Jan. 13. The NAF regrets all inconveniences this postponement may have caused applicants.” ( NAN)
